Engine Specifications
Outfitted with a robust layout, the VQ35 engine in the Nissan Murano gives a mix of power and efficiency that improves the SUV's efficiency. This 3.5-liter V6 engine is crafted with an aluminum alloy block and light weight aluminum DOHC (Dual Overhead Camera) cylinder heads, adding to its light-weight features while making certain longevity. The VQ35 engine supplies a maximum result of roughly 245 horsepower at 6,000 RPM and a torque ranking of around 246 lb-ft at 4,400 RPM, facilitating solid acceleration and responsiveness.
Incorporating sophisticated technologies, the VQ35 features continuous variable shutoff timing (CVVT) on both the intake and exhaust sides. This innovation enhances engine efficiency throughout various RPM ranges, improving both power delivery and fuel performance. Furthermore, the engine utilizes a multi-port gas injection system, guaranteeing specific fuel atomization for boosted burning.
The VQ35 is mated to a continually variable transmission (CVT), which supplies smooth equipment shifts and enhances driving comfort. Overall, the specifications of the VQ35 engine exhibit Nissan's dedication to performance and integrity, making it an important quality for the Murano SUV.

Reliability and Maintenance
Reliability is an extremely important consideration for SUV proprietors, and the VQ35 engine in the Nissan Murano shows a solid track record in this regard. This engine, recognized for its robust building and construction and design quality, has gathered positive reviews from both customers and auto experts alike. With a layout that highlights longevity, the VQ35 has actually shown strength versus common wear and tear, adding to its reputation as a reputable powertrain.
Regular maintenance is important to ensure the long life of the VQ35 engine. Normal oil changes, generally advised every 5,000 to 7,500 miles, are essential for preserving optimum efficiency and stopping engine wear. Furthermore, keeping track of coolant degrees and changing the timing belt at the specified intervals can dramatically enhance the engine's integrity.
While the VQ35 has fewer reported issues compared to some competitors, it is not unsusceptible to possible challenges, such as oil leaks or sensor failings. Nevertheless, positive maintenance and dealing with small concerns promptly can mitigate these concerns. On the whole, the VQ35 engine stands apart as a dependable choice for SUV lovers seeking efficiency and comfort in their lorry
